Colour-Change Ink is magical ink that switches colour as one writes.[1] It is possible that this ink has been enchanted with the Flashing paint charm.

History
Edit
1991
Edit
In 1991, while shopping for supplies for his first year at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ry with Rubeus Hagrid, Harry Potter saw a bottle of this ink at Scribbulus Writing Instruments, which helped to lighten his mood a little after an unpleasant first encounter with Draco Malfoy.[1]
1996
Edit
When Albus Dumbledore came to collect Harry Potter from 4 Privet Drive in the summer before his sixth year, he found that Harry had yet to pack his trunk, so Harry went to his bedroom to do so. One of the things he had to do to get ready was screw the lid back onto his pot of Colour-Change Ink.[2]
